KEY WEST, Florida Keys -- Florida Keys visitors have even more reason to come to the island chain now, aside from experiencing a sprawling natural retreat: value for their dollar.

Keys accommodations, attractions and restaurants are offering more than 125 KeysKash value-added vacation opportunities.

Offerings range from additional nights at lodging properties to reduced prices on parasail adventures.

Such value-added offers include historic and nature attractions, museums, water sports operators, dive and snorkel centers, restaurants and bars, bed-and-breakfast accommodations, full-service resorts and other enterprises throughout the Florida Keys.
